Enthusiasm for the 1961 Proof Sets was incredible. Beginning on November 1, 1960, the Mint received an average of 20,000 orders a day, and by December 9, over 2,200,000 sets had been sold. By February 1961, the Mint had received orders for 3,000,000 sets! To handle the increased demand, the Mint installed new-fangled IBM machines to process order, new presses to strike coins, and switched to a 24-hour a day production schedule.


Each set contained five coins: One example each of the Lincoln Cent, Jefferson Nickel, Roosevelt Dime, Washington Quarter, and Benjamin Franklin Half Dollar--each made of 90% Silver!


About the sets: 1961 Proof Coins are found with Brilliant, Cameo and Deep Cameo surfaces. Brilliant Proofs are the most common, Cameo Proofs of any denomination are fairly common, and Deep Cameo Proofs are very scarce.
